Positioned on a desirable residential road in the heart of Bromley, this well-proportioned first-floor apartment offers an excellent balance of comfort, natural light and practical living space, making it an ideal purchase for first-time buyers, professionals or investors.
The property is thoughtfully arranged, with a welcoming entrance hall leading through to a bright and spacious sitting room, perfectly suited for both relaxing and entertaining. From here, doors open onto a private balcony, providing a pleasant outdoor retreat and enhancing the sense of space and light throughout.
The separate kitchen is neatly configured with a good range of storage and work surfaces, offering functionality for everyday use. The double bedroom is generously sized, comfortably accommodating wardrobes and additional furnishings, while the bathroom is well-appointed and conveniently positioned off the hallway. Overall, the apartment extends to approximately 566 sq ft and presents a comfortable, low-maintenance living environment in a highly convenient setting.
The property is ideally located for access to Bromley Town Centre, where a wide variety of shops, restaurants, cafés and leisure facilities can be found. The Glades Shopping Centre offers an extensive retail experience, while nearby green spaces such as Church House Gardens and Norman Park provide attractive open areas for recreation and relaxation.
Excellent transport links are within easy reach, with Bromley South railway station and Bromley North railway station offering regular services into central London, including fast connections to London Victoria in approximately 15 to 20 minutes. A range of local bus routes further enhances connectivity to the surrounding areas, making this an exceptionally well-located home combining suburban tranquillity with urban convenience.
